“Crazy Texas” Debuts on Amazon: Acclaimed Filmmaker Francis Juarez Unleashes a Wild Cinematic Ride

Award-winning filmmaker Francis Juarez has unveiled his latest feature film Crazy Texas, now streaming on Amazon, delivering an unexpected cinematic experience that’s equal parts eccentric, scary, and socially resonant.

Known for his ability to blend genres with nuance and boldness, Juarez takes audiences on a journey that both surprises and entertains with every twist and turn.

Crazy Texas stands out as a testament to Juarez’s international storytelling flair and fearless approach to filmmaking. A native of Los Angeles and raised in Madrid, Juarez brings a multicultural lens to his work, seamlessly weaving absurdist humor with grounded human truths. This latest release continues his tradition of crafting stories that entertain while challenging the viewer to see the world a bit differently.

The film, set against the backdrop of America’s most unpredictable state, is a whirlwind of peculiar encounters, exaggerated personas, and unexpected life lessons. Though outrageous in tone, the narrative is anchored by poignant moments that reveal the deeper complexities of identity, freedom, and belonging in a rapidly shifting world.

With over two decades of industry experience, Juarez’s transition from high-profile commercial work for global brands like The Home Depot, RAM, and McDonald’s to auteur-driven feature films has elevated his status as one of the most versatile directors of his generation. His body of work demonstrates a rare ability to navigate across thrillers, comedies, and dramas while retaining a strong creative voice and vision.
